How rare is an IQ of 160?

According to the IQ Percentile and Rarity Chart , an IQ of 160 or above occurs in one person in 31,560 using a standard deviation of 15 (as most modern IQ tests do), or one in 11,307 people on the SD16 scale.

What is the average IQ for a 9 year old?

IQ score ranges for children are the same as those for adults. The group’s average intelligence is 100. In other words, the average score of all nine-year-olds on the test is determined, and that score results in an IQ of 100. Children who score higher than 100, then, are considered to have an above-average IQ.
